Daniel Robert WILLIAMS

Regimental number1210
Place of birthDublin, Ireland
ReligionRoman Catholic
OccupationTimber worker
Address3 Bourke Street, Kalgoorlie, Western Australia
Marital statusSingle
Age at embarkation22
Height5' 8.5"
Weight135 lbs
Next of kinFather, Abraham Williams, 3 Bourke Street, Kalgoorlie, Western Australia
Previous military serviceNil
Enlistment date15 March 1915
Place of enlistmentTroop Ship A.11 at Red Sea
Rank on enlistmentPrivate
Unit name28th Battalion, B Company
AWM Embarkation Roll number23/45/1
Embarkation detailsUnit embarked from Fremantle, Western Australia, on board HMAT A11 Ascanius on 29 June 1915
Rank from Nominal RollPrivate
Unit from Nominal Roll28th Battalion
FateReturned to Australia 24 March 1916
Discharge date18 January 1917
Family/military connectionsBrother: 1432 Pte James WILLIAMS, 12th Bn, died of wounds, 10 September 1916.
Other details

War service: Egypt, Gallipoli

Enlisted in transit to Egypt. Admitted to hospital, Suez, 2 July 1915; discharged, 7 July 1915; admitted to hospital, Heliopolis, 30 August 1915 (influenza), discharged, 6 September 1915.

Taken on strength, 28th Battalion, Bielhoun, 28 September 1915.

Admitted to 7th Field Ambulance, 1 October 1915 (otitis); admitted to 7th Field Ambulance, 3 October (influenza); admitted to 16th Casualty Clearing Station, 3 October 1915 (deafness); transferred to Hospital Ship 'Assaye', 3 October 1915 (deafness); admitted to St. Patrick's Hospital, Malta, 10 October 1915; transferred to All Saints Camp, Malta, 11 October 1915; admitted to Forrest Hospital, Malta, 9 January 1916 (venereal disease); discharged to Ghain Trifficha Camp, Malta, 1 February 1916; transferred to St. George's Hospital, Malta, 15 February 1916; admitted to Forrest Hospital, 19 February 1916 (gonorrhea); admitted to St. George's Hospital, 6 March 1916 (hysterical paraplegia).

Embarked Malta on 'Essequibo', 24 March 1916; disembarked Alexandria, 27 March 1916.

Admitted to No 3 Australian General Hospital, Abbassia, 27 March 1916; transferred to No 3 Auxiliary Hospital, Heliopolis, 29 March 1916; transferred to No 1 Auxiliary Hospital, Heliopolis, 20 April 1916.

Embarked Suez on HS 'Kanouna' for 6 months change, 11 May 1916; returned to Australia, 15 June 1916. Discharged, 5th Military District, 18 January 1917.

Medals: 1914-15 Star, British War Medal, Victory Medal.
